# Batch digest scheduler setup — heads up for release
#
# This client talks to Mailloom, our internal digest service, to queue the
# nightly batch email runs. Don't touch the cron window (02:15 UTC) unless
# Quorra's pipeline has finished, or digests go out half-baked. The retry
# logic caps at three attempts, then dumps to the deadletter topic.
# Rotate this at every major release, per the Tidemark policy doc.
# The service auth key goes right below this line.

app token of fajop-fahif = qvz4-AnML

Handover — lockers, Dunmere Depot changing rooms. Evening shift has reassigned lockers 14–22 to the night crew; the old laminated list is out of date, so please bin it. Padlocks stay with the locker, not the person. Anyone needing locker 30 or above should see facilities first, as that bank is behind the secondary door. That door opens with the code noted below.

door code, tajof-kageg: bdg-QVDCE-3

## Authentication

The fd-hunt tooling (project Gillnet) attaches to running processes on the Ashmoor fleet to trace leaked file descriptors, so it authenticates against the internal process-inspection service rather than the normal app gateway. Reviewers should confirm that every call path passes the credential through the `InspectorClient` constructor and never logs it. Scope is read-only; the tool cannot close descriptors remotely. Integration tests run against the staging inspector using the key below.

service key, kaduf-yageg: zpat11_nb0bPEN3bih

The waveform preview in Clipforge renders from a downsampled peak file rather than the raw audio, generated at upload time by the Brindle worker pool. This keeps scrubbing responsive even on hour-long sessions, at the cost of a few seconds of preprocessing. For the release, we froze the downsampling parameters after testing against Orla's podcast corpus — changing them invalidates every cached peak file. The shipped constants are these.

limits module of fafog-tawef:
CAPS = {
    "belath": 369,
    "queneth": 818,
    "ralwyn": 169,
    "goriel": 1004,
    "novvan": 808,
}